温馨提示×

Linux pwck在开发中怎样运用

小樊
82
2024-09-30 15:56:35
栏目: 智能运维

pwck(Process accounting file checker)是一个用于检查和修复Linux系统中进程会计文件(通常位于/var/run/utmp/var/log/wtmp)的工具。这些文件记录了系统中的登录和注销活动,对于系统管理和故障排查非常有用。

在开发过程中,pwck可以帮助你:

  1. 验证系统完整性:通过检查进程会计文件的完整性,你可以确保系统没有遭受未经授权的访问或修改。这有助于维护系统的安全性和稳定性。
  2. 排查登录问题:如果你遇到了用户无法登录的问题,pwck可以帮助你检查相关的登录记录,以确定是否存在配置错误或认证问题。
  3. 审计系统活动:通过分析进程会计文件,你可以了解系统中的用户活动,包括登录时间、登出时间、使用的终端等。这对于审计系统使用情况或调查潜在的安全问题非常有用。
  4. 数据恢复:在某些情况下,进程会计文件可能会被意外删除或损坏。pwck可以帮助你尝试恢复这些文件,以便你可以继续跟踪系统活动。

要使用pwck,你通常可以在命令行中输入sudo pwck(可能需要管理员权限)来运行它。它会检查指定的进程会计文件,并显示任何错误或不一致之处。根据提示,你可以采取适当的措施来修复这些问题。

需要注意的是,虽然pwck是一个有用的工具,但它并不提供全面的系统安全解决方案。在开发过程中,你还应该考虑使用其他安全措施,如访问控制列表(ACLs)、防火墙、入侵检测系统等,以确保系统的安全性。

0